Chronic Kidney Disease (CKD) is a serious condition where the kidneys slowly lose function over time. One of the leading causes of CKD is high blood pressure, creating a strong link between these two health issues. Hypertensive Chronic Kidney Disease can cause significant strain on kidney tissues, leading to complications like chronic renal insufficiency and even kidney failure if untreated.
